Sum of π\pi-bonds present in peroxodisulphuric acid and pyrosulphuric acid is:

Answer

Correct answer:8

Step-by-step solution

Standard Method

Given: We need the sum of π\pi-bonds present in peroxodisulphuric acid and pyrosulphuric acid.

Find: Total number of π\pi-bonds in both acids.

Peroxodisulphuric acid has structure

HOS(=O)2OOS(=O)2OHH - O - S(=O)_2 - O - O - S(=O)_2 - O - H

Number of π\pi-bonds = 44, because there are two S=OS=O bonds in each SO3\text{SO}_3 group.

Pyrosulphuric acid has structure

HOS(=O)2OS(=O)2OHH - O - S(=O)_2 - O - S(=O)_2 - O - H

Number of π\pi-bonds = 44, because there are two S=OS=O bonds in each SO3\text{SO}_3 group.

So,

4+4=84 + 4 = 8

Therefore, the total number of π\pi-bonds is 88.

Common mistakes

  • Counting the OOO-O bond in peroxodisulphuric acid as a π\pi-bond is incorrect because it is a single peroxide bond. Count only double bonds such as S=OS=O as contributing one π\pi-bond each.

  • Counting every SOS-O bond as a π\pi-bond is wrong because most SOS-O bonds shown in the given structures are single bonds. Identify the explicitly written S=OS=O double bonds and count only those.

  • Missing that both acids contain two sulphur centers leads to undercounting. Check each sulphur atom separately and add the two S=OS=O bonds on each center.
